The Benefits of Double Glazing Windows and Doors

Double glazing is among the most sought-after and effective ways to insulate a house. It can lower the energy cost and improve the comfort.



It's a window construction consisting of two glass panes separated by a vacuum or inert gas, such as the gas argon. This stops heat transfer between the panes and the surrounding air.

Noise Reduction

If you're annoyed by the sound of traffic outside your windows, double glazing might be the answer. Double glazing is comprised of two panes that are separated by an air gap or inert gas. It blocks out noise-producing vibrations and makes your home soundproofer.

Acoustic laminated glass is among the most effective kinds of double glazing that can reduce sound. Unlike regular window glass, this kind of glass is equipped with the polyvinyl butyral (PVB) layer that is fixed between the glass panels to reduce the amount of sound transmitted through it.

This is particularly beneficial in areas that are noisy, or in areas where noise is extremely high-frequency such as on busy roads. It's also ideal for older homes, as the acoustic dampening characteristics of traditional glass have diminished over time.

Fortunately, retrofitting double glazing is a cost-effective way to tackle the issue. This is a method of converting existing windows by installing an insulation-enhanced window unit. It typically comprises two glass panes and can be modified to meet your particular needs for noise reduction.

Energy Efficiency

If you're looking for ways to improve the energy efficiency of your home, efficient installing new double-glazed windows is a great place to begin. Research has revealed that new windows can cut down the loss of heat by up to 25%, which makes them a cost-effective option to keep your home warm and reduce heating bills in the long term.

In addition to improving insulation, double glazing offers a variety of other advantages that can help you save money on energy bills. These include noise reduction, condensation reduction, and many other benefits.

ENERGY STAR-certified products are the most efficient energy-efficient window options. They can provide an average savings of 12 percent nationwide as compared to non-certified window products.

These windows are evaluated to assist homeowners in determining which ones are the most energy efficient in accordance with their climate and location. They also decrease a home's carbon footprint by reducing its greenhouse gas emissions.

In addition to lowering your energy bills, installing high-quality windows can improve your home's curb appeal and value. They're also available in variety of styles and materials, making them customizable to meet your specific requirements.

Aside from offering a variety of energy-saving options double-glazed windows are made to provide the comfort of your home as well. These windows are airtight , and keep cold air out and warm air inside, allowing you to regulate the temperature easily.

Double-glazed windows are known for their energy efficiency. Homes with single-pane windows are able to lose heat two times faster than those with double-glazed windows. This can lead to significant increases on your home's energy use.

Double-glazed windows can be more expensive, but the savings can quickly pay for them. They can last up to 20 years if they are well maintained and installed.
